I was at the Moorabbin ground after work today.....

Not only are they knocking the stand down,they are also churning up the outer ,on the scoreboard side.....

They are stripping the stepped embankment right back to earth,removing all the concrete steps from the top of the embankment down to the fence,maybe it will end up grassed.....

My old reserved seat area in the stand in Bay 6 has had the backs ripped off the seats,another week or two and it'll all be rubble..

No way they could play the intra club game there,there's nowhere for the spectators to stand.....


It's a real dump and it's only 45 years old.....
